MEV Bot Strategies: A Deep Dive for Developers

Understanding MEV bots requires a detailed exploration of their strategies. Developers exploring this space should firstly grasping the core concepts of order reordering and front-running. Common MEV bot strategies utilize sandwich trading – where a bot places buy and sell orders around a substantial user transaction – and arbitrage opportunities, exploiting price variations across multiple decentralized exchanges (DEXs). More Eth mev bot advanced strategies might incorporate liquidations on lending platforms or rebalancing reserves within decentralized finance (DeFi). Here's a concise overview:

  • Sandwich Trading: Exploiting price slippage by inserting transactions before and after a user's order.
  • Arbitrage: Finding price disparities between DEXs and fulfilling trades for yield.
  • Liquidation Bots: Scripted systems that execute liquidations on leveraged positions.
  • Searcher Bots: Analyzing the mempool for beneficial opportunities.
